The Origins of the Acai Bowl
Before diving into its tropical variation, it is helpful to understand the classic acai bowl. The acai berry, pronounced 'ah-sigh-EE', comes from acai palm trees found mainly in the Amazon rainforest in Brazil. The fruit is traditionally consumed in the Amazon region and was popularized in Brazilian cities in the 1970s and 1990s. A traditional Brazilian acai bowl, or 'açaí na tigela,' is often a simple preparation of the frozen acai puree with some guarana syrup and topped with granola. The Core Ingredients of a Tropical Acai Bowl
The Acai Base
The foundation of any acai bowl is, of course, the acai itself. Since fresh acai berries do not travel well, they are most commonly found in the form of frozen puree packets or as a freeze-dried powder. This ingredient gives the bowl its signature deep purple color and earthy, subtly sweet flavor profile, often described as a mix of exotic mixed berry and a hint of cacao. Blending the acai with other ingredients creates a thick, creamy, and chilled base, similar to sorbet.
The Tropical Fruits
What makes an acai bowl tropical is the strategic addition of tropical fruits to the base blend. Instead of relying solely on berries, a tropical version incorporates fruits with a distinctly tropical flavor profile. Common choices include:
- Frozen mango chunks
- Frozen or fresh pineapple chunks
- Frozen or fresh banana slices
- Papaya
- Passionfruit
These fruits add natural sweetness and contribute to the bowl's vibrant color and refreshing taste, perfectly complementing the acai's rich, earthy notes.
The Toppings
The toppings are where the bowl's texture, flavor, and nutritional profile truly shine. A wide array of ingredients can be used to customize a tropical acai bowl. Popular options include:
- Crunchy: Granola, chopped macadamia nuts, slivered almonds
- Chewy: Dried goji berries
- Creamy: Nut butter, coconut yogurt
- Fresh Fruit: Fresh mango, pineapple, kiwi, or sliced banana
- Seeds: Chia seeds, flax seeds, hemp seeds for added fiber and omega-3s
- Coconut: Shredded or flaked coconut for a classic tropical touch
- Sweeteners: A drizzle of honey, agave, or maple syrup
Health Benefits of a Tropical Acai Bowl
A tropical acai bowl is more than just a delicious treat; it is packed with nutrients that can contribute to overall wellness.
- Rich in Antioxidants: Acai berries contain high levels of anthocyanins, a powerful antioxidant that helps neutralize the damaging effects of free radicals in the body. Some sources suggest acai has significantly more antioxidants than blueberries.
- Boosts Energy: The natural sugars and healthy fats provide a sustained energy boost, making it a great breakfast or pre-workout option without the sugar crash associated with refined sweets.
- Supports Digestive Health: The high fiber content in the acai base and additional toppings promotes healthy digestion and can help you feel fuller for longer.
- Enhances Skin Health: Antioxidants and healthy fats help combat oxidative stress, potentially enhancing skin health and contributing to a glowing complexion.
How to Make a Tropical Acai Bowl at Home
Making a tropical acai bowl is a quick and simple process, especially with a high-powered blender. Here is a basic recipe:
- Gather Ingredients: One frozen unsweetened acai packet, 1/2 cup frozen mango chunks, 1/2 cup frozen pineapple chunks, 1 frozen banana, and 1/2 cup coconut water or milk.
- Soften the Acai: Run the frozen acai packet under warm water for 10-20 seconds to soften it slightly.
- Blend the Base: Add all base ingredients to a high-speed blender. Blend on low, using a tamper if necessary to keep the mixture moving, until it reaches a thick, sorbet-like consistency. Avoid adding too much liquid, which will make the bowl too watery.
- Assemble and Top: Pour the mixture into a bowl. Arrange your favorite toppings beautifully on top. Classic tropical toppings include sliced fresh banana, fresh mango, shredded coconut, and granola.
- Serve Immediately: For the best texture, serve the bowl right away before it melts.
Tropical Acai Bowl vs. Traditional Acai Bowl
| Feature | Tropical Acai Bowl | Traditional Acai Bowl (Brazil) | 
|---|---|---|
| Base Ingredients | Acai puree blended with tropical fruits like mango, pineapple, and banana. | Acai puree blended with other berries or guarana syrup. | 
| Flavor Profile | Brighter, sweeter, and more fruity. The tropical fruits provide a natural, vacation-like sweetness. | More earthy, rich, and slightly less sweet, with the acai flavor being more prominent. | 
| Common Toppings | Fresh tropical fruits (mango, kiwi), coconut flakes, and granola. | Granola, fresh banana slices, and sometimes condensed milk or honey. | 
| Best Served | As a refreshing and energizing breakfast or midday treat, particularly on warmer days. | Often as a post-workout energy meal or a filling, traditional snack. | 
Creative Variations on the Tropical Theme
Beyond the classic tropical bowl, there are many ways to customize your creation. Incorporate different superfoods or flavors to make it your own. For example, add a scoop of plant-based protein powder for a post-workout refuel. For a more decadent dessert, drizzle with Nutella or cacao nibs. For a different flavor twist, incorporate other exotic fruits like dragon fruit, which is also rich in antioxidants. For a vegan, dairy-free option, be sure to use plant-based milk or coconut yogurt. You can also experiment with different seed toppings for added nutrients, such as hemp seeds. For a vibrant and aesthetically pleasing bowl, consider a marbled effect by swirling two different base blends together. The possibilities for creativity are endless.
